首页> 外文会议>International Conference on Advances in Computing and Communications >Improving Enterprise Build Process Using a Workflow Driven Approach in a Distributed Environment
【24h】

Improving Enterprise Build Process Using a Workflow Driven Approach in a Distributed Environment

机译:在分布式环境中使用工作流驱动的方法改善企业构建过程

获取原文

摘要

Continuous Integration (CI) is widely adopted as an efficient practice for code integration. CI advocates frequent integrations to the version control system to mitigate the "integration hell" problem. The CI process ensures that the binaries are always up to date by performing a build for every set of developer submissions. Since the developer submissions to CI are processed in a queued manner, an inevitable drawback is the time taken to verify the successful integration of submissions. Hence providing a quick feedback about the success or failure of the submissions may not be possible all the time which may lead to increased turnaround time for failed submissions and reduced developer productivity. This paper discusses an approach to provide a faster feedback about the successful integration of submissions by utilizing the power of distributed computing. This can ensure a higher success rate of integrations in the CI process and can substantially bring down the turnaround time for integrations that fail.
机译:连续集成(CI)被广泛用作代码集成的有效实践。 CI提倡对版本控制系统进行频繁的集成,以缓解“集成难题”的问题。 CI流程通过为每组开发人员提交的文档执行构建,确保二进制文件始终是最新的。由于开发人员提交给CI的提交是以队列方式处理的,因此不可避免的缺点是需要花费大量时间来验证提交的成功集成。因此,不可能始终提供关于提交成功或失败的快速反馈,这可能会导致提交失败的周转时间增加,并降低开发人员的工作效率。本文讨论了一种利用分布式计算的功能提供关于提交成功集成的快速反馈的方法。这样可以确保CI流程中的集成成功率更高,并且可以大大减少失败的集成的周转时间。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号